This star-spangled example has been an... WebbSpecifications: The Gulfstream G280 can seat up to 10 passengers and has a range of approximately 3,600 nautical miles. Its maximum cruising speed is 459 knots, and it can reach an altitude of 45,000 feet. Performance: Powered by Honeywell HTF7250G engines, the G280 offers excellent fuel efficiency and performance.
Webb31 jan. 2024 · The Falcon 10X will have the biggest cabin of purpose-built private jets. Its cabin will be 6-ft, 8-in high, and 9-ft, 1-in wide. Dassault claims the 10X is almost 8-in wider and 2-in taller than its closest competitors. The cabin will also be brighter. The 10X comes with windows nearly 50% larger than the Falcon 8X.
